Check Engine Light Flashing
A flashing check engine light on your 2012 Toyota 4Runner signals a severe misfire or another active condition that can damage the catalytic converter or other components if driven. 2012 Toyota 4Runner Check Engine Light Codes
At Larry H. Miller American Toyota Albuquerque we commonly see a handful of diagnostic trouble codes on the 2012 Toyota 4Runner: P0420 (catalyst efficiency), P0300āP0306 (misfires), P013x/P014x (oxygen sensor), and P0440 (evaporative emissions). Ignoring these codes can escalate repair costsāwhat may begin as a sensor replacement can advance to catalytic converter failure, engine damage, or failed emissions testing. 2012 Toyota 4Runner Check Engine Light Reset
Resetting a check engine light on a 2012 Toyota 4Runner is straightforward, but a reset without resolving the underlying fault only hides a symptom. Our technicians perform a full scan, repair the root cause, and clear codes while verifying the repair with a road testāthis ensures the issue wonāt return and that emissions and engine systems operate correctly.
